The Asian Development Bank has announced its report finding that the EU carbon tariff coming into force in 2026 is likely to have a limited impact on emissions and climate change and a modest negative impact on economies in Asia and the Pacific. --- EU Carbon Tariff Likely to Have Limited Impact on Emissions Without Global Efforts SINGAPORE (26 February 2024) — European Union (EU) import charges on carbon-intensive products are expected to have a limited impact on climate change and only a modest negative effect on economies in Asia and the Pacific, according to research by the Asian Development...
